CLARK, Circuit Judge.
Stamicarbon brought suit for patent infringement and an accounting against Escambia. Escambia defended by attacking the validity of the patent on the bases of obviousness and anticipation. After a lengthy and extensive trial to the court, the district judge found the patent both valid and infringed and reserved decision on the matter of an accounting.
